[0029] This specific embodiment provides a method for segmented processing of aircraft composite material molding die surface, the steps are as follows:
[0030] 1. Segmented process design of die surface
[0031] A block principle
[0032] a Segment the complex die surface according to the minimum entity principle;
[0033] Goal: Maximize material utilization rate and minimize processing volume; select sheet metal thickness of 50-240mm in sections;
[0034] b The optimal welding scheme, the selected surface should have as few interfaces as possible, and the weld bead should be as short as possible;
[0035] B datum and stiffener design
[0036] Reinforced vertical ribs: 10-20mm thick, reasonably distributed, mainly to prevent deformation, the bottom R is better than R8, which is convenient for processing; benchmark: processing benchmark - used for upside down turning processing and alignment.
